Didn’t actually stay here, but opposite fronting the main lake there are freedom camping spots for self contained campers not shown on CamperMate. From there you can have a swim and they were much more secluded.
Amazing DOC site right by the lake with plenty of spots and clean-ish flush toilets. There’s a dump station by the toilets and potable water taps. Great Spark signal - strong enough for video calls. You’re just across the road from Lake Ohau which is much quieter but equally as pretty as Pukaki and Tekapo. You can stay for 4 nights with a DOC pass.
